  • In Black & White, have you taught your water-type starter the move Hydro Cannon? How do you like the move?

    Not in B/W, no. I think I have taught my Blastoise back in FireRed but yeah. I liked the move in-game, though. It's very useful to get in a few immensely powerful hits into the more bulkier enemies that the league usually pits you up against. Competitively, not so much. I wouldn't want that recharge turn to be set-up bait or to cause an easy revenge kill.

  • Thoughts on Keldeo, the newly confirmed 5th generation water-type legendary?

    After doing some research, I've found that I really like Keldeo. Its Resolution Forme looks very cool, due to the fact that the new forme gives Keldeo a more "heroic" look. Keldeo has a pretty standard/basic moveset for Water-Types. However, because Keldeo is also a Fighting-Type, it can learn some pretty cool moves, such as Close Combat and, of course, Sacred Sword.

    Overall, I think Keldeo will be a great addition to the Water-Type family, and an even better addition to the ever-growing group of Legendary Pokemon.
